
After being evicted, the Stooges hatch a scheme: locate a rundown hotel, slip on a bar of soap, then sue the owners for a large settlement. Their plan leads them to an elderly woman whose hotel faces foreclosure. Feeling sorry, they refurbish it into a glamorous nightclub, hoping to dazzle influential columnist Waldo Twitchell on opening night.

Facing eviction and mounting rent arrears, the Stooges—Moe, Larry, and Curly—scrape by in a cramped, shabby room as their irascible landlord hammers on the door, threatening to turn them out at a moment’s notice. With the weight of debt pressing down and no steady income in sight, the trio clings to a sliver of hope that a clever scheme could change their fortunes and keep a roof over their heads. Their days are filled with small-time hustles and comic mishaps, but the dream of steady shelter keeps them moving forward, even as the odds feel stacked against them.
To pull themselves out of the financial hole, Curly hatches a plan that sounds almost too good to be true: stage a contrived accident at a nearby hotel, then pursue a lawsuit that could yield the money they need to reclaim their lives. The idea is simple in theory—a dramatic incident, a quick settlement, and a fresh start—but in practice, it kicks off a cascade of unintended consequences that pull in everyone around them in ways they never anticipated.
The scheme balloons into something far messier when Mrs. Brown, the elderly hotel proprietor, becomes entangled in the tangle of lies and schemes. She is herself on the verge of eviction due to the scheming landlord Mr. Scroggins, and the Stooges’ plans inadvertently deepen her troubles. Faced with a moral dilemma—whether to abandon their botched ruse or to make things right—the trio chooses responsibility. They pivot from deception to hard work, throwing themselves into restoring the dilapidated hotel and restoring its integrity and charm.
What follows is a spirited, chaotic renovation stitched together by slapstick humor, stubborn persistence, and surprising ingenuity. The Stooges tackle peeling wallpaper, creaking floorboards, and a long-neglected kitchen, turning back the clock on years of neglect. As they rebuild, they discover a sense of purpose they hadn’t expected, and a formerly forsaken property begins to glow with a new life. The process is messy and loud, but their efforts gradually transform the place into something welcoming and vibrant, a hotel with real appeal that could draw in guests—and maybe a brighter future for its unlikely caretakers.
With the renovation complete, the Stooges mount a grand reopening to showcase their revived venture. A seasoned critic, Waldo Twitchell, looms skeptically in the wings, doubtful that the renovated hotel can deliver on its promises. Yet, just when doubt threatens to sour the moment, Curly finds himself at the center of an unexpected moment of magic. In a serendipitous turn, he slips into the role of an inadvertent magician, delivering a performance that entrances the audience and shifts the crowd’s mood from doubt to delight. The show-stealing moment helps cement the hotel’s revival, turning a precarious gamble into a genuine triumph and giving the trio a chance at a steadier future while restoring faith in what they can accomplish when they pull together.
